'Varanasi': SS Rajamouli's Hanuman comment triggers outrage, a complaint registered over 'Globetrotter' event

Director S.S. Rajamouli faces backlash after allegedly stating “I don’t believe in Hanuman” at a film event. An organization has filed a police complaint, citing hurt Hindu sentiments. The comment reportedly occurred during a technical glitch at the ‘Varanasi’ film promotion. Investigations are underway to clarify the context and Rajamouli’s intentions.

Famous director S.S. Rajamouli’s recent comments have sparked controversy. The controversy stems from a comment he allegedly made about Lord Hanuman at the ‘Globe Trotter’ festival held in Hyderabad to promote the upcoming film ‘Varanasi’. Some accused him of saying, “I don’t believe in Hanuman,” amid some technical glitches during the event. An organization called ‘Vanara Sena’ has filed a complaint with the police, claiming that this is an idea that hurts the sentiments of Hindus.

Probe initiated into the allegation

As per ANI, officials said the complaint was filed at Hyderabad’s Saroornagar police station on Tuesday. The petition filed by the Vanara Sena organization alleged that Rajamouli insulted the deity and hurt Hindu religious sentiments. Meanwhile, the police have not registered any case yet. “We have received a complaint, but the investigation is ongoing,” a police officer explained to ANI. It is also reported that the legal aspects of registering a complaint are being studied.

Controversial comment reportedly made amid technical glitch

The event that sparked this controversy took place in front of thousands of fans. Fans came directly from various countries. The teaser, title, and first look of Mahesh Babu’s movie ‘Varanasi’ were released on that stage. The comment, which is said to have been made by Rajamouli when the show was briefly halted due to a technical glitch, is currently being widely discussed. But it is said that his true intentions and how the comment was made will only become clear after the investigation.

Star-studded ‘Varanasi’ sparks buzz

‘Varanasi’ has created a lot of anticipation. Mahesh Babu, Prithviraj Sukumaran, and Priyanka Chopra play important roles. In this, Priyanka Chopra plays the role of Mandakini, and Prithviraj plays the role of Kumbha. The controversy surrounding this comment, which has been announced as a 2027 Pongal release, has also created a stir for the film crew. Go to Source
